Systematic review found that interventions based on diet and physical activity reduce gestational weight gain and lower the odds of caesarean section
Thirty-six randomised controlled trials were included in this systematic review (n=12,526 women). The mean (SD) age of the participants was 30 years (5.1). The trials included interventions based on diet,…

Updated Cochrane review found that circuit class therapy is effective for improving mobility for people after stroke
In this review, the authors included 17 trials (n=1,297 participants) which evaluated the effects of circuit class rehabilitation compared to usual care or sham rehabilitation for people after stroke of…

New Cochrane review found that exercise therapy improves exercise capacity in heart transplant recipients
In this new review, the authors included 10 trials (n=300) which evaluated the effects of exercise-based cardiac rehabilitation for people who had received a heart transplantation. Nine studies compared an…
